在Java中,枚举包含以下内容:
枚举常量:枚举常量是枚举类的具体实例,它们是枚举类的唯一实例。每个枚举常量都有一个名称和一个值。
枚举构造方法:枚举类可以有自己的构造方法,用于创建枚举常量。这些构造方法只能在枚举类内部使用,并且不能从外部调用。
方法和成员变量:枚举类可以包含方法和成员变量,就像普通的Java类一样。这些方法和成员变量可以被枚举常量调用和访问。
values()方法:values()方法是枚举类的静态方法,它返回一个包含所有枚举常量的数组。可以使用这个方法来遍历枚举常量。
name()方法:name()方法是枚举常量的方法,它返回枚举常量的名称。
ordinal()方法:ordinal()方法是枚举常量的方法,它返回枚举常量在枚举类中的顺序。
compareTo()方法:compareTo()方法是枚举常量的方法,它用于比较两个枚举常量的顺序。
equals()方法:equals()方法是枚举常量的方法,它用于比较两个枚举常量是否相等。
toString()方法:toString()方法是枚举常量的方法,它返回枚举常量的字符串表示。
switch语句:在Java中,可以使用switch语句来处理枚举常量。